![Typing SVG](https://camo.githubusercontent.com/a006aab92ea9109486a5d65425d4fafda39ceafaa22ed7fc2329b1c1d2561576/68747470733a2f2f726561646d652d747970696e672d7376672e64656d6f6c61622e636f6d3f666f6e743d466972612b436f6465267765696768743d3830302673697a653d3235266475726174696f6e3d333030302670617573653d3530332663656e7465723d74727565267643656e7465723d747275652677696474683d31303030266c696e65733d48656c6c6f2b45766572796f6e653b4d792b6e616d652b69732b416264657261686d616e2b59616b6f75622b41544f55492b2e3b492b616d2b612b4261636b656e642b446576656c6f7065722b2e3b616e642b6d792b696e746572657374732b696e636c7564652b253542507974686f6e2b2532432b446a616e676f2b2532432b526573742b4672616d65776f726b253544)
from rest_framework.decorators import api_view
from rest_framework.response import Response
@api_view(['POST'])
def introduce_yourself(request):
name = request.data.get('name', 'Abderahman Yakoub ATOUI')
occupation = request.data.get('occupation', 'Backend Developer')
interests = request.data.get('interests', ['Python', 'Django', 'Rest Framework'])
introduction = f"Hello, my name is {name}. I am a {occupation} and my interests include {', '.join(interests)}."
return Response({'introduction': introduction})
![ATOUIYakoub](https://camo.githubusercontent.com/53e5c1fd74fb96c2d693e7b672e4a0a5290c2df4fcc5469575b2f0d284745df8/68747470733a2f2f6769746875622d726561646d652d73746174732e76657263656c2e6170702f6170692f746f702d6c616e67732f3f757365726e616d653d41544f554959616b6f7562266c61796f75743d636f6d7061637426636f756e745f707269766174653d74727565267468656d653d6461726b26686964653d632532622532622c436d616b652c5368616465724c61622c4d616b6566696c652c4d617468656d61746963612c484c534c2c724f46462c53574946542c556e69747933442532304173736574266c616e67735f636f756e743d3130)
![ATOUIYakoub](https://camo.githubusercontent.com/65d3b4c80b2c86edeb4d246d3fbd22e5d654bb9544c63a620869db2ba4a7a9ce/68747470733a2f2f73747265616b2d73746174732e64656d6f6c61622e636f6d2f3f757365723d41544f554959616b6f7562267468656d653d68696768636f6e7472617374)